Transaction e207115b498d9aaa0a395f31fe598f7ebc02df6932ef45e27e225f438c4d4d1a

1 Input
2 Outputs
  • e207115b498d9aaa0a395f31fe598f7ebc02df6932ef45e27e225f438c4d4d1a:0
  • value  24489591170
    address  1DewekdD82kWPJKGgfmpQPNpgfvqyMV2Fc
  • e207115b498d9aaa0a395f31fe598f7ebc02df6932ef45e27e225f438c4d4d1a:1
  • value  95000000
    address  16oorqgmvDsx4fXMG68fXA2uGYktVBvvCa